Danielle Rose Fisher Doesn't Color Inside the Lines.

Danielle Rose Fisher is a New York City illustrator and creative partner for brands that want artwork with a point of view. Her work is fashion-forward, colorful, and commercially fluent — used in brand campaigns, editorial, licensing, partnerships, and live experiences.

Her work blends fine art watercolor technique with fashion storytelling and real-world experience. From live illustration at runway shows and brand activations to licensed artwork for products and interiors, she approaches every project as both a design solution and a memorable experience.

Danielle has collaborated with JetBlue, the New York Public Library, Stacy Garcia Inc., and Gabrielle's Angel Foundation for Cancer Research, among others. For JetBlue's BlueFirst first class she created the original watercolor coaster series, produced in partnership with Linstol. Her illustrations have appeared in published books including Men@Work and Fashion@Work, and she has exhibited work in galleries across New York for over 20 years. That range now extends to the stage: as a watercolor scenic artist and entertainment illustrator, Danielle created the original theatrical scenic artwork and key art for GFour Productions' world premiere of You've Still Got a Friend, directed by three-time Tony Award winner Seth Greenleaf.

Her work and collaborations have been featured in the press, including JetBlue Newsroom, The Points Guy, Skift, BroadwayWorld, and The Knockturnal.

Danielle started at FIT studying fashion design — patternmaking, construction, the discipline of building a garment from the inside out. Somewhere in there, the sketches became the point, and she switched her focus to fashion and illustration. That training still shows up in the work: in how a garment falls, how a line describes movement, in knowing what she's drawing, not just how to draw it.

Danielle's background also includes product design and design systems — work that shapes how she collaborates with brands. She understands visual systems, creative constraints, and how artwork has to function in the real world, not just on the page. View her design portfolio here.

She's a mother and a lover of big cities — architecture, wine, food, fashion, and travel. New York City's people, buildings, energy, and culture are a constant influence. Her illustrations are about capturing fleeting beauty — the moment, the feeling, the life in a single brushstroke.

Beyond illustration, Danielle co-produces The Nothing Podcast with Nobody Important with Cool Side Productions, contributes to Women@Work — a platform empowering working women through mentorship — and serves on the board of directors for The Rockaway Theatre Company.
